The Washington Bus Education Fund

The Washington Bus Education Fund reported paying Cinthia Illan-vazquez, Executive Director, $96,390 in total compensation (FY 2024).

That places Cinthia Illan-vazquez at approximately the 39th percentile among 33 similarly sized civil rights & advocacy nonprofits (median $128,898).
